科學的防洪離不開準確詳實的數(shù)據(jù),防汛中常用的氣象數(shù)據(jù)、水情數(shù)據(jù)和防洪工程數(shù)據(jù)是各級防汛部門進行洪水調度、防汛決策的基本依據(jù)。這些數(shù)據(jù)種類繁多、數(shù)據(jù)量大,很多是實時更新的,而防汛工作是分秒必爭的,往往需要利用現(xiàn)有的數(shù)據(jù)進行快速的檢索、分析計算,這就對數(shù)據(jù)的接收、管理、共享、使用提出了很高的要求。
在計算機得到廣泛應用以前,這些資料主要是紙制的文檔,查找數(shù)據(jù)費時費力,使用起來相當不便。計算機在防汛工作中得到廣泛應用后,資料的存儲形式往往是文件的方式,數(shù)據(jù)存在計算機文件里,需要時打開文件讀取。這種方式目前在很多地方還在使用,但它存在非常明顯的不足,主要表現(xiàn)在:數(shù)據(jù)的結構、格式等諸多方面不能做到標準化、規(guī)范化;一個文件拷貝多份,數(shù)據(jù)的一致性很難保證;對數(shù)據(jù)無法做到集中有效的管理,影響了數(shù)據(jù)有效率的使用。
隨著關系型數(shù)據(jù)庫系統(tǒng)的出現(xiàn)以及計算機網(wǎng)絡技術的普及,數(shù)據(jù)的管理與使用達到了全新的高度。數(shù)據(jù)庫系統(tǒng)以統(tǒng)一管理數(shù)據(jù)和共享數(shù)據(jù)為主要特征的系統(tǒng)。數(shù)據(jù)庫系統(tǒng)通過對數(shù)據(jù)格式的規(guī)范化,使數(shù)據(jù)得以集中管理,保證了數(shù)據(jù)的一致性以及維護的便捷性;同時基于網(wǎng)絡技術的數(shù)據(jù)庫系統(tǒng)為提供非常方便的共享數(shù)據(jù)的方式,用戶可以根據(jù)各自不同的權限,安全快速的提出自己想要的數(shù)據(jù)。
1 數(shù)據(jù)庫在防洪工作中發(fā)揮了巨大作用
目前淮委防汛部門已建立了氣象、水情、防洪工程等數(shù)據(jù)庫,大大提高了工作效率與防洪的質量。
數(shù)據(jù)庫的一個最主要功能就是方便的實現(xiàn)了防汛數(shù)據(jù)的信息共享,而且可以根據(jù)不同的用戶設定不同的權限。由于數(shù)據(jù)庫提供了用戶管理的功能,所以信息的共享比以往更方便、更安全。超級用戶可以對數(shù)據(jù)庫任何數(shù)據(jù)進行讀取、修改、更新;一般用戶根據(jù)所設權限不同,有的可以讀取數(shù)據(jù),有的可以修改數(shù)據(jù)、追加數(shù)據(jù),另外讀、寫的范圍也可以設定。信息在數(shù)據(jù)庫技術的支持下就實現(xiàn)了共享、安全、管理的完美結合?;春訉崟r水情數(shù)據(jù)庫在使用高峰時同時為幾十個用戶提供數(shù)據(jù)訪問服務,為防汛人員提供穩(wěn)定的水情信息來源。防汛人員只需在辦公桌前,在瀏覽器中訪問淮河水情網(wǎng),就可以在查看最新的實時水情信息。數(shù)據(jù)庫的使用,大大的提高了信息查詢的便捷性。
數(shù)據(jù)庫的另一個優(yōu)勢在于它對數(shù)據(jù)的集中管理,從而保障了數(shù)據(jù)的一致性。數(shù)據(jù)以文件管理時,每臺使用它的計算機都有一個拷貝,有時一臺機器的不同地方還會重復出現(xiàn),數(shù)據(jù)如果進行修改,往往所有的相關數(shù)據(jù)都需修改一遍。這樣修改的工作量大,而且容易遺漏,造成數(shù)據(jù)不統(tǒng)一。實時水情數(shù)據(jù)庫建立以后,防汛用的水情信息都集中存貯在Sybase數(shù)據(jù)庫中,如果出現(xiàn)了錯誤數(shù)據(jù),只需在數(shù)據(jù)庫服務器中修改即可。為防汛服務的網(wǎng)頁查詢、水情預報、雨量分析等有關軟件系統(tǒng)無需做任何改動,它們會自動從數(shù)據(jù)庫中提最新的數(shù)據(jù)用以顯示、計算?;跀?shù)據(jù)庫系統(tǒng)的管理平臺大大提高了防汛數(shù)據(jù)的一致性、正確性。
數(shù)據(jù)庫技術方便了數(shù)據(jù)提取,降低了數(shù)據(jù)操作的復雜度,目前數(shù)據(jù)庫大都支持通用的SQL語句,程序開發(fā)者只需要將SQL語句傳給數(shù)據(jù)庫,數(shù)據(jù)庫就可自動為用戶完成數(shù)據(jù)查找提取等工作。依托數(shù)據(jù)庫技術,幾百成條甚至上千萬條水情信息可以迅速找到。數(shù)據(jù)庫不僅提供數(shù)據(jù)的快速檢索功能,而且提供常用的數(shù)據(jù)統(tǒng)計、分類匯總等功能,如求取最大值、最小值等。數(shù)據(jù)庫對檢索、計算進行了優(yōu)化,極大了提高了執(zhí)行的效率,用戶只需輸入幾句SQL語句,便可享受到數(shù)據(jù)庫帶來的檢索計算的便捷服務。
目前,淮委水文局已經完成了基于歷史水文數(shù)據(jù)庫的分析計算軟件。歷史水文數(shù)據(jù)庫中已經錄入了建國以來淮河流域50多年的水文資料,這2G多的水文數(shù)據(jù),是進行水文分析計算的寶貴資源的。
利用數(shù)據(jù)庫,我們可以完成各種水文分析計算工作。在防汛工作中,通常我們會需要將當前的洪水特征與歷史洪水進行對比,進行排位等分析工作。如果去查紙制的文檔,速度將會相當慢,而利用數(shù)據(jù)庫,則可快速準確的完成這類工作,這就大大提高了防汛工作的速度與質量。利用歷史數(shù)據(jù)庫,我們還可以進行其它各種分析計算。例如:我們依靠歷史數(shù)據(jù)庫的詳細完整的雨量資料,計算出了淮河流域各個分區(qū)的年最大7、15、30、60、120天雨量,并以矩法與目適法相結合畫出了頻率曲線,這大大方便了對降水重現(xiàn)期的分析?;跀?shù)據(jù)庫的分析計算工作我們還進行了很多。
數(shù)據(jù)庫的使用,極大的提高了工作效率。以前許多水文分析計算工作依靠人工完成,現(xiàn)在基于數(shù)據(jù)庫技術,集查詢、計算、分析于一體,工作效率成倍提高。利用水情數(shù)據(jù)庫、氣象數(shù)據(jù)庫、防洪工程數(shù)據(jù)庫,防汛人員可以及時掌握流域的雨水情信息、工程運用情況以及天氣發(fā)展趨勢。數(shù)據(jù)庫的運用對于提高預報精度、降低災害損失、做好調度與決策等工作發(fā)揮了重要作用。數(shù)據(jù)庫已成為防汛工作中不可或缺的工具。